Where did INXS film Never Tear Us Apart?
Prague
The video for the Never Tear Us Apart song by INXS was shot in Prague in the late 80s shortly before the wall came down.

Why do Port Power song Never Tear Us Apart?
Use by Port Adelaide Football Club Since March 2014, Australian Football League club Port Adelaide has adopted “Never Tear Us Apart” as an unofficial anthem leading up to the opening bounce at its home ground, Adelaide Oval. It is a reference to various difficulties the club faced when trying to enter the AFL.

How did INXS get their name?
In the early 1980s in Perth, Western Australia, the Farriss Brothers are playing covers at a club with Michael Hutchence on vocals. They are eventually kicked out of the club and their current manager changes the band name to INXS after seeing an IXL commercial then seeing an X and an S and combining them.
